Constructed Feature Nominals Changing

Some of you have posted about Angle nominal's changing. Are any of you seeing any other constructed feature nominal's change? BTW - the "+0" does not work for me unless I put the whole formula in parenthesis. Nominal looks like this (.6875+0), if I do not use parenthesis it will still change. This is for a constructed intersection point created from two lines within a "V" shaped groove scan dimensioned in 2D to the origin.
  • If a bestfitted alignment is using these features, make sure the "iterate and re-pierce CAD" is turned off in the alignment.
